Fr. Vazken Movsesian speaks at an Emergency Rally for Darfur that was held in front of the Federal Building in Los Angeles on March 17, 2009.
Father Vazken let’s it go, loud and clear!
Reading Time: < 1 minute
Fr. Vazken Movsesian speaks at an Emergency Rally for Darfur that was held in front of the Federal Building in Los Angeles on March 17, 2009.